Night-shift staff: Floor 4 of the Tellhaven Building opens this week. After 21:00, access is via the rear stairwell only; the lifts are locked out overnight during the settling period. Complete a walk-through of the new floor once per shift and log it. The stairwell keypad accepts the code below.

badge for yahop-fawep: bdg-XBKXI-68071

Q: What should I check when reviewing a Threshline hermetic-build migration PR? A: Confirm all dependencies are declared in the lockfile — no fetches at build time. Reject anything reading from the host toolchain; the sealed toolchain pin must match the repo baseline. Check that genrules declare every output. Flaky cache hits usually mean an undeclared input, so run the determinism check twice before approving. The full reviewer checklist and known exceptions list are on this page.

dashboard of tajef-bagaf = https://jira.lumicsys.test/pipeline/pages/ticket/board/38c7a6816de95075

## Deploy Step 4: Apply Rate Limit Config

The Harrowgate internal gateway reads rate limit rules from the `ratelimits.yaml` bundle. After editing limits, run the validator locally; it catches overlapping route patterns and zero-value buckets. Push the bundle to the config channel, then trigger a staged rollout — limits apply to one gateway node first, then fan out over ten minutes. The rollout controller rejects unsigned bundles, so sign the config archive before pushing. Use the deploy key provided below for signing.

rollout seal: bky9_2369ZXVnu

## Artifact Signing — SDK Parity Notes (Weekly Sync)

Kestrel SDK for Android reached parity with the Swift client this sprint: offline queueing, batched telemetry, and retry semantics now match. Both SDKs ship as signed artifacts from the same pipeline. Remaining gap: background sync throttling, targeted next sprint. Verify both release bundles before tagging. Both artifacts validate against the shared signing key below.

signing key of kawig-fafog = bky19_6Fypv1qws7J8qJtaYjX